Weight Watchers Crock Pot Chicken and Gravy

How to Serve

Serve this hearty chicken and gravy over a bed of brown rice, whole grain pasta, or mashed cauliflower for a complete meal. Add a side of steamed vegetables or a fresh salad for added nutrition.

How to Store

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. This dish can also be frozen for up to 3 months. Thaw in the refrigerator overnight and reheat in the microwave or on the stovetop.

Tips

  • Use a crock pot liner for easy cleanup.
  • If the gravy is too thick, add a bit more water until you reach the desired consistency.
  • For more flavor, consider browning the chicken breasts in a skillet before adding them to the crock pot.

Prepare Time

  • Preparation Time: 10 minutes
  • Cooking Time: 6-8 hours on low
  • Total Time: 6 hours 10 minutes to 8 hours 10 minutes

Ingredients

  • 6 boneless skinless chicken breasts
  • 2 (.87oz) packages chicken gravy mix
  • 1 (10 ¾ oz.) can 98% reduced-fat cream of chicken soup
  • 2 cups water
  • 1 tsp of onion powder
  • 1 tsp of garlic powder
  • Fresh ground pepper to taste

Directions

  1. Place the chicken breasts in the bottom of the crock pot.
  2. In a medium bowl, whisk together the chicken gravy mix, reduced-fat cream of chicken soup, water, onion powder, and garlic powder until well combined.
  3. Pour the gravy mixture over the chicken in the crock pot.
  4. Cover and cook on low for 6-8 hours, or until the chicken is tender and cooked through.
  5. Once cooked, remove the chicken breasts and lightly shred them. Return the shredded chicken to the crock pot and stir into the gravy.
  6. Season with fresh ground pepper to taste.
  7. Serve hot.

Cook Notes

  • For thicker gravy, mix a tablespoon of cornstarch with a little water and stir into the gravy during the last 30 minutes of cooking.

Variations

  • Herbed Chicken and Gravy: Add a teaspoon of dried thyme or rosemary for an herby flavor.
  • Mushroom Chicken Gravy: Add a cup of sliced mushrooms to the crock pot for added texture and flavor.

Keto Version

  • Substitute the reduced-fat cream of chicken soup with a keto-friendly cream of chicken soup and use a keto-friendly gravy mix.

Low-Carb Version

  • Use a low-carb gravy mix and low-carb cream of chicken soup. Thicken the gravy with xanthan gum instead of cornstarch if needed.

Nutrition Information

Each serving approximately contains (serves 6):

  • Calories: 220
  • Fat: 4g
  • Carbohydrates: 10g
  • Protein: 35g
  • Sugar: 2g
  • Sodium: 870mg

(Note: Nutritional values are approximate and can vary based on ingredient brands and preparation modifications.)
